Determining the Right Keywords for Your Content
Determining the right keywords is a essential step in improving content for search engines. Proper keyword research requires understanding the target audience's search behavior and preferences. Tools such as Google Keyword Planner and SEMrush can assist in finding relevant keywords, search volume, and competition levels.
An effective strategy incorporates long-tail keywords, which typically have lower competition and higher conversion potential. Studying rival keywords can also give valuable insights into market trends and gaps.
It is essential to take into account the intent behind keywords; identifying informational, navigational, and transactional queries helps in selecting the most relevant terms.
Incorporating a mix of primary and secondary keywords naturally within the content enhances relevance without sacrificing readability. In the end, the right keywords not only boost search engine rankings but also confirm that the content aligns with the intended audience, driving greater targeted traffic to the website.

Meta Tags Optimization
Following the establishment of a solid foundation through keyword research, the next step in improving an online presence involves the strategic use of meta tags. Meta tags play an important role in communicating to search engines and users about the content of a webpage. The primary meta tags to focus on include the title tag, which should be succinct and include relevant keywords, and the meta description, which delivers a brief summary of the page's content and entices users to click. Moreover, using meta keywords, while less impactful than in the past, can still support content relevance. Effectively optimizing these tags not only improves search visibility but also boosts click-through rates, contributing to a more effective overall SEO strategy.

Forms of Backlinks and Their Impact on SEO
Grasping the numerous types of backlinks is crucial for any robust SEO strategy, as each type can significantly affect a website's authority and search engine rankings. Broadly categorized, backlinks fall into two main types: dofollow and nofollow. Dofollow backlinks pass authority and link equity, positively influencing search rankings. These are usually found in editorial content or through genuine recommendations. Alternatively, nofollow backlinks do not pass authority, often showing up in user-generated content or sponsored links, serving principally to drive traffic rather than improve SEO.
Additionally, backlinks can be grouped as natural, manually built, or self-created. Natural backlinks develop organically when other web pages link to content, while manually built links are gained through outreach campaigns. Self-created backlinks, however, can sometimes be regarded as spammy if not handled correctly. Understanding these distinctions enables SEO professionals create approaches effectively, ensuring the right mix of backlinks to improve a site's visibility and credibility.
